Most property management companies use this fee structure. They charge a monthly fee equal to about 8-12% of the rent collected. For example, if your property’s rent is $1,000 …The Typical Property Management Fee. When you contract a property management company, expect to pay a commission of 6% to 12% of the rental value. This fee goes to the management company. However, some companies charge a flat rate of $100 to $200 per month, especially when the rental income is relatively low.

Suppose your commercial property management agreement stipulates a fee of 5% of the rents collected. A tenant owes $5,000 this month. If the management company collects it all, whether amicably or by threats and admonitions, the company is entitled to $250 of that rent ($5,000 x 5%). A lease renewal fee covers the costs of negotiating and completing lease renewal documents with existing residents. This fee can also be a flat fee or a percentage of the monthly rent. Lease renewal fees may be waived by some property managers. In Kansas City, lease renewal fees generally range from $100-350 or 25% of the monthly rent.IV. Rates, Management Fees and other charges. Set-Up Fees. It takes work to get a property ready to go — and a lot of property management companies will add extra fees for that work. Set-up fees can range from about $100 to $300, depending on the condition of the property. The acquisition fee is the most prevalently used for real estate deal sponsors, commonly around 1.5% but can vary between 1% and 2%, depending on the size of the deal. Typically, the bigger the deal, the smaller the rate. Dec 14, 2018 · The leasing fee is generally a flat fee or a percentage of the first month’s rent. Depending on the company you work with, it could be a flat fee of $100 or $250 or $1,000. It could also be five percent or 50 percent or up to 100 percent of your first month’s rental income. The leasing fee is a one-time cost, while the management fee is ...
